Yan Yongning always felt that there was something wrong with the silk business, but since he had never worked in this business, he couldn't tell clearly what the problem was, so he didn't dare to give any advice.

"The county lady can pick out a few horses for herself, her mother, her grandmother, and her brothers and sisters based on the patterns and colors she likes. When the time comes, my uncle can ask the cousins ​​to take them all to the capital."

Chu Chu quickly waved her hands: "I appreciate the kindness of my uncles, and I have received enough gifts."

She also knew that her uncles had already sent New Year gifts to the capital before the festival, and they had just said that they would also send gifts to the nobles in various families, and the Shunguo Mansion would definitely be one of them.

It was so dizzying that Chuchu didn't want to look at it anymore. However, before she and her two sisters walked out of the door, they stopped at the cabinet on the far right of the door.

The silks in this cabinet are all pure colors, including red, orange, yellow, green, blue, indigo and purple. Each color has different shades. Almost all the silks in this cabinet are arranged in different shades. It does not look messy at all and is very comfortable to look at. You can choose any color you like.

"County Lady, you should look at the patterns inside. These are plain silks, which are used by every household. They are too plain for girls to make outer garments, but you can pick a few pieces to make inner garments, to match colors, to make summer quilt covers, and to make pillows. Especially the older brothers, younger brothers, father, and the elderly in the family like to use them."

"So the sales of plain silk are actually very large, right?"

Chuchu and the manager's words attracted Yan Yongning, but the three uncles didn't care much.

The third uncle immediately responded to Yan Yongning's question: "Every household has a lot of demand for plain silk every year, and it is easy to sell once it is made, and it will never go out of style. Rich people also like to use it for weddings, funerals, and special occasions. If it can't be sold out this year, it can be sold next year, but the profit is not much. It's all about small profits and quick turnover. We can't do without it."

"Can't you just make plain silk?" Chu Chu still thought plain silk looked good. When she thought of all the silk shops on the street, each with a dazzling array of colors and patterns, she felt a little unhappy.

"This……"

The second uncle who was in charge of silk production was a little embarrassed. Seeing that Yan Yongning was looking at Chuchu and waiting for his reply, he had to answer.

Speaking of which, Yan Yongning had the same mentality as Chu Chu. Most scholars like to wear black, white, gray, crimson, and indigo colors, so naturally they like those cabinets.

"Every family makes plain silk. Although it is easy to sell, the single color means giving up half of the market. If we do this, we may not be able to keep our original customers."

The other two uncles nodded, thinking that it was indeed not very practical. They thought they were just asking questions, so they patiently answered. One of them said, "It would be much easier if we only sold plain silk. The cost would definitely be much lower. We wouldn't have to rack our brains every year to figure out what patterns would be popular, and we wouldn't have to send so many people out to look for goods."

Another person added: "It's just that no one will give up the big market of other patterns. If we want to talk about the market share, we have to rely on novel patterns to grab it."

Chuchu was still touching and looking around, and then she said, "This plain silk material is divided into four seasons, thick and thin. Look, Uncle, some of them have a lot of dark patterns, but they are too simple. It would be better if these dark patterns were more beautiful."

As Chuchu spoke, she and Luomei opened one of the pieces of silk. Under the reflection of the sunlight outside and the light inside, the pattern became more obvious, looking noble and extraordinary.

Yan Yongning seemed to have come to his senses: "My three uncles, I think the county lady's suggestion is not wrong, but the plain silk must be made professionally, and the patterns and colors must also be made with a lot of effort. It can't be all plain. The main thing is to make it unique. Since we are doing business with dignitaries, the quality must be better than others. If we can make it so that customers want to use it to make beautiful outer robes when they see good plain silk, then it is outstanding.

You see, you actually have quite a few patterns and colors, and some use the same craftsmanship as plain silk, but too many pigments are used, which makes people feel irritated when looking at them.

The different ways of weaving plain silk can also allow people to wear it in different patterns and colors.”

Everyone else was silent.

Shangguan Feifeng, who had been silent, suddenly stepped forward and said, "Yes, yes, Grandfather, the same principle applies to double-sided embroidery. Even if it is the same color thread, different weaving methods, or the same color thread but different shades, can show different patterns. It is even more obvious in the sun, and it also gives people a sense of concave and convexity and sculpture, making it more noble."

Seeing Chuchu communicating boldly with several elders, Feifeng on the side also became bolder and suddenly interjected these few words based on her own embroidery experience.

But after saying this, his face immediately turned red and he didn't dare to get any closer. He even looked at the expressions of his grandfather and two uncles.

Yan Yongning also nodded, and was more certain of Chuchu's and his own views: "Making plain silk looks simple, but if you are willing to work hard on it, there must be many tricks involved. The main thing is to be able to do this: as long as merchants want to buy plain silk, the first thing they think of is the Shangguan family brand, so why worry about not having money? It's something that every household uses all year round, and if you really want to make it, it will be a big business.

Instead, they all flock together to make all kinds of fancy things, each trying to grab an uncertain sales volume. How can they not lose money? "

……

There was still a long silence.

Shangguan Zhi thought about it, then turned back and looked at the other colorful silks in the exhibition hall again, walked around, looked, and touched them. When he came out again, he saw that his two younger brothers were still silent, but they hung their heads and did not express any opinion, and he didn't know how much they were persuaded.

Everyone chose to remain silent. Yan Yongning looked at Chuchu, who seemed to agree with her insistence, but she didn't say anything, so he also decided to give up.

After all, the business is someone else's. That's how business is. It depends on the right time, right place and right people. No one can say for sure whether you can make money. It depends on themselves whether they have the courage or not. It would be bad if other people interfere too much.

It will be fine if we make money in the future, but if we lose money, no one will be able to bear the responsibility.

Shangguan Feifeng looked at the situation and saw that everyone's face looked a little serious. She couldn't help but regret what she had said and carefully stepped aside.
